The Alien is 1/32 and the soldier is MAIM 1/35 Heavy Trooper. The wall came with the Alien figure. I used a plastic lid I think came from a Pringles potato chip container and filled it with stucco for the base. I then put a layer of Vallejo mud over the stucco. The ferns are real ferns from my garden that I dried/preserved myself. The wall was primed first then I painted it different browns to represent rust but I also used real rust over that. The lighter patchy rust color is the real rust. The real rust I made myself from steel wool that I put in a jar with water till it rusted.
